Everest345 mod e wk 2

Question
Answer
af-   toward  
🗑
albumin/o   protein  
🗑
cyst/o   sac, bladder  
🗑
dia-   through, between apart  
🗑
diur/o   tending to increase urine output  
🗑
-ef   out  
🗑
-en   in, into, within  
🗑
-esis   state, condition  
🗑
hemat/o   blood  
🗑
-iasis   condition, state  
🗑
-lith   stone, calculus  
🗑
-lysis   destruction  
🗑
meat/o   opening  
🗑
nephr/o   kidney  
🗑
noct/o   night  
🗑
-otomy   incision  
🗑
-ptosis   prolapse, drooping  
🗑
pyel/o   renal pelvis  
🗑
ren/o   kidney  
🗑
-tripsy   crushing stone  
🗑
ureter/o   tube from kidney to bladder  
🗑
urethra/o   tube from bladder to outside the body where urine is released  
🗑
uria   urine, urination  
🗑
afferent   going or moving toward center  
🗑
albuminuria   protein in urine  
🗑
diuresis   increased excretion of urine  
🗑
efferent   going or moving away from center  
🗑
enuresis   involuntary discharge of urine at night  
🗑
hematuria   blood in urine  
🗑
hemodialysis   removing poison in blood as blood goes through a machine  
🗑
meatotomy   incision into urinary meatus  
🗑
nephrolithiasis   presence of renal calculi  
🗑
nocturia   excessive night urination  
🗑
calculus   stone in the body composed of minerals  
🗑
catheterization   passage of a tube into the urinary bladder  
🗑
diuretic   medicine that pulls fluid from cells to increase urine output  
🗑
excrete   elimination of waste material  
🗑
incontinence   inability to control excretion of waste  
🗑
IVP   intravenous pyelogram  
🗑
KUB   x-ray of the kidneys, ureters, and bladder  
🗑
micturition   urination, void  
🗑
urinalysis   test performed on urine  
🗑
UTI   urinary tract infection  
🗑
antidiuretic   medicine used to maintain fluid level in body  
🗑
cystitis   inflammation of the urinary bladder  
🗑
dialysis   filtering of blood by machine outside the body  
🗑
glomerulonephritis   inflammation of the glomerulous  
🗑
polyuria   excessive urination  
🗑
pyelonephritis   inflammation of the pelvis of the kidney  
🗑
uremia   excess poisonous waste products in the blood  
🗑
Urologist   physician who specializes in disorders of the urinary system  
🗑
peritoneal dialysis   filtering poisons from the blood through a catheter in the abdomen  
🗑
urea   protein compound found in urine and blood  
🗑
alkalosis   dangerous amount of alkaline in the body  
🗑
acidosis   dangerous amount of acid and hydrogen in the body  
🗑
nosocomial infection   infection acquired during hospitalization  
🗑
sediment   solid particles that settle out of liquid  
🗑
-ferent   to carry
